Brosnan and Mirren Reign in Paramount+'s Gritty Crime Drama, *MobLand*

Paramount+'s new crime series, *MobLand*, boasts a star-studded cast including Pierce Brosnan, Helen Mirren, Tom Hardy, and Paddy Considine. The series, created by Ronan Bennett ( *The Day of the Jackal*) and partly directed by Guy Ritchie, follows the Harrigan crime family as they navigate bloody gangland rivalries and familial tensions.

Brosnan and Mirren portray Conrad and Maeve Harrigan, the patriarch and matriarch of the family, respectively. Brosnan described his character to GQ as "a mangled man who has charisma, but he’s someone who is dangerously on the edge," noting that he's "aligned with a wife who is equally outrageous." Mirren, in a March 30th interview with Parade, praised her working relationship with Brosnan, highlighting their similar work ethics and shared ability to "have fun without being flippant." Their on-screen partnership extends beyond *MobLand*; they also costar in the upcoming Netflix film, *The Thursday Murder Club*.

Tom Hardy takes on the role of Harry Da Souza, a "street-smart 'fixer'" caught in the crossfire between the Harrigans and their rivals, the Stevensons. The series depicts Harry as a figure akin to Harvey Keitel’s character in *Pulp Fiction*, tasked with cleaning up the Harrigans’ messes. The series also features Paddy Considine as Kevin Harrigan, Conrad's son, and Joanne Froggatt as Harry's wife, Jan. Other cast members include Anson Boon, Felix Edwards, Jasmine Jobson, Antonio Gonzalez Guerrero, Geoff Bell, Lara Pulver, Daniel Betts, Mandeep Dhillon, and Alex Jennings.

While the acting is lauded, reviews of the first two episodes indicate a reliance on familiar crime drama tropes. One critic described the series as "regurgitation," noting a lack of originality in the plot and character development. Despite the star power, the series is criticized for failing to fully utilize the talents of its cast, particularly Hardy.

*MobLand* premiered on March 30th and airs weekly on Sundays on Paramount+. The series' future beyond the current season remains unconfirmed.
